Why Drivers Need a Car Locksmith
Modern cars depend on advanced electronic secrets, transponder chips, and key‑less entry systems. Traditional lock‑picking tools are rarely enough to manage:
- Key fob damage-- Buttons stop working, the battery dies, or the fob cracks after a fall.
- Lost or stolen secrets-- A missing out on essential poses a theft risk, specifically with proximity (proximity) or "smart" keys that can start the engine without inserting anything.
- Ignition cylinder wear-- Worn tumblers can refuse to turn, leaving the driver stranded.
- Broken crucial extraction-- A snapped crucial fragment lodged in the door lock or ignition can obstruct gain access to.
- Programmable security-- Newer cars require specialized shows for replacement fobs, remote beginners, or immobilizer resets.
A qualified cars and truck locksmith professional has the devices and training to solve each of these concerns on‑site, conserving you the cost and trouble of hauling the car to a car dealership.

How to Choose the Right Car Locksmith
1. Confirm Licensing and Insurance
A trustworthy locksmith professional ought to hold a state‑issued trade license and bring liability insurance. This protects you from liability if the automobile is damaged during service.
2. Examine Certifications
Try to find qualifications such as:
- Automotive Locksmith Certified (ALC)
- Master Locksmith (ML)
- Associated Locksmiths of America (ALOA) membership
These indicate official training and adherence to market standards.
3. Read Customer Reviews
Online platforms like Google, Yelp, and the Better Business Bureau supply unfiltered feedback. Take notice of remarks about action time, prices transparency, and professionalism.
4. Ask About Warranty
A confident locksmith will often use a short‑term guarantee on parts and labor, showing they stand behind their work.
5. Ask For an Upfront Estimate
Trustworthy locksmith professionals provide a written quote before beginning any work, listing labor, parts, and any prospective additional charges. This avoids surprise charges later.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
How quickly can a cars and truck locksmith get here after I call?
Many vehicle locksmith professionals advertise an action time Car Locksmiths of 15-- 30 minutes for metropolitan areas. Rural places may take a bit longer, however many services guarantee arrival within an hour.
Can a locksmith change a lost key without the initial?
Yes. By decoding the door lock or utilizing the vehicle's VIN, a certified locksmith professional can cut a brand-new secret and program a brand-new transponder chip even when the original key is missing.
Will the work damage my automobile's paint or trim?
Expert locksmith professionals use non‑invasive tools created for automotive entry. When carried out correctly, the process leaves the lorry's exterior and surface untouched.
Are the expenses higher for clever keys or keyless‑entry fobs?
Smart secrets and distance fobs require extra programming, which can raise the cost. Nevertheless, the cost is still typically lower than dealership charges, which can run ₤ 300-- ₤ 600 for a brand-new fob.
Do I need to be present when the locksmith professional works?
Yes. For security reasons, the service technician will request for proof of ownership (registration, chauffeur's license) before beginning any service.
What if my ignition is entirely stuck?
If the ignition cylinder is damaged beyond repair work, the locksmith can replace the whole cylinder and provide a new set of secrets, often in one check out.
Can a cars and truck locksmith program a remote starter?
Yes, numerous vehicle locksmiths are trained to set up and set after‑market remote start systems, provided the automobile's electrical architecture supports it.
